Repetition rate in Grade 1 of lower secondary general education in Eritrea
Eritrea: Repetition rate in Grade 1 of lower secondary general education was 14.2% in 2017. ▼ Falling
Repetition rate in Grade 1 of lower secondary general education in Eritrea, 1993–2017
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
In 2017, repetition rate in grade 1 of lower secondary general education in Eritrea stood at 14.2%.
The figure is up 14.0% on the previous year and down 0.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, repetition rate in grade 1 of lower secondary general education in Eritrea peaked at 28.4% in 2002 and was at its lowest, 9.2%, in 2004.
Eritrea ranks 16th of 184 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 20 years of available data.
Repetition rate in Grade 1 of lower secondary general education in Eritrea,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1993 | 25.3% | — |
| 1994 | 21.5% | -15.0% |
| 1995 | 21.0% | -2.5% |
| 1996 | 22.5% | +7.0% |
| 1999 | 28.3% | +26.0% |
| 2000 | 24.1% | -14.7% |
| 2001 | 21.5% | -11.1% |
| 2002 | 28.4% | +32.4% |
| 2003 | 26.0% | -8.7% |
| 2004 | 9.2% | -64.5% |
| 2005 | 11.7% | +27.5% |
| 2006 | 13.7% | +16.5% |
| 2007 | 14.2% | +4.3% |
| 2008 | 15.7% | +10.4% |
| 2009 | 11.5% | -26.6% |
| 2010 | 11.4% | -1.2% |
| 2011 | 13.7% | +20.3% |
| 2012 | 12.2% | -11.3% |
| 2014 | 12.5% | +2.5% |
| 2017 | 14.2% | +14.0% |
